Try a cylinder drop test on her, pulling one plug wire at a time with plastic pliers. Does the primer bulb firm up prior to startup? Have u tried pumping manual pump while running"primer bulb?
 
The pump can't seem to get really hard, it's not soft to the touch but i can always squeeze it. By doing the cylinder drop what should i expect and what would be a bad result.
 
When you pull a plug wire off the motor sound should change ( slow down )----When you put the wire back on the motor should speed up again.----No change indicates a problem.
